Magnetic Separation 2.1 Introduction The differences in magnetic susceptibility can be utilized to separate a valuable mineral from its gangue through the magnetic separation method. Similar to other materials, minerals are generally classified into three main categories, namely diamagnetic, paramagnetic, and ferromagnetic.

In aggregate and mining applications the need to remove ferrous often comes down to protecting processing equipment like conveyors, screens and crushers. Tramp metal, like bucket teeth, that get through can cause catastrophic damage and costly downtime while you're forced to make repairs. The other benefit that magnetic separation provides is enhanced product purity.

a breakthrough magnetic separation technology for the iron mining industry. Conventional iron ore refining technologies require the use of harmful chemicals to wash away impurities during processing. However, a new patented magnetic elutriation process developed by 5R Research uses moving water, not chemicals, to flush away impurities
